Armstrong is celebrating 100 years of producing linoleum for
the North American market. To ring in the occasion, the company has unveiled
new linoleum patterns and colors, along with a “Color Continuum” specifying
system. While the company is not planning an advertising campaign to promote
the 100th anniversary, Armstrong said it will mark its milestone at
the upcoming NeoCon and Greenbuild shows, and host an exhibit at the company’s
Lancaster, Pa., headquarters with vintage advertising.

Laminate flooring
makers are pushing ahead with new designs and technologies aimed at luring
consumers back into retailers’ stores. They note the segment is evolving with
new medium-gloss finishes that bring a subtle, upscale look to laminate
flooring. Additionally, they say a range of new folding locking installation
systems make the flooring easier to install than ever before.

Consumers’ seemingly
bottomless appetite for Green products is paving the way for cork flooring to
enter the mainstream, according to Anne Reynolds, president of A.P.C. Cork. She
notes that new and innovative looks in the segment are also enticing more
people toward the product.
